About This Item
Roy. 8vo. Pp. xvi + 432. T.e.g. First English edition. Olive green illustrated cloth (Pink flamingo). Gilt on the spine has dulled a little, minor shelf-wear. Colour frontispiece and 250 black & white photographs by the author.
